The district recorded a Democratic presidential margin of D+77.5 in 2024, compared with D+72.7 in 2008. No racial group formed a majority of its residents in the 2024 ACS 5-year, with Black residents at 56.9%.
Across the recorded series it reached a Democratic high of 79.0 points in 2020. Between 2020 and 2024 the district moved 1.4 points toward the Republican candidate; the 2024 margin was 77.5 points.
A population of 193,156, a 31% non-Hispanic-white share, and a median household income of $80,237 describe the district. The district's voting pattern over the last decade is most similar to that of State Senate District 10 and State Senate District 43.

How did Georgia 44th State Senate District vote in 2024?
In 2024, Georgia 44th State Senate District voted Democratic by 77.5 points (D+77.5), carried by the Democratic candidate. Out of 99,543 votes cast, 87,908 went Democratic and 10,733 went Republican.
How many people live in Georgia 44th State Senate District?
Georgia 44th State Senate District has a population of 193,156 according to the 2024 American Community Survey 5-year estimates from the US Census Bureau.
What is the median household income in Georgia 44th State Senate District?
Median household income in Georgia 44th State Senate District is $80,237 — below the national median of $80,734. The Georgia state median is $77,353.
What is the political history of Georgia 44th State Senate District?
Akashic tracks 6 presidential elections in Georgia 44th State Senate District from 2004 to 2024. Of those, 6 went Democratic and 0 went Republican.
